Leather Jacket Styles and How to Wear Them
Leather jackets come in various styles, each with its unique characteristics and aesthetic. Here are some common types of leather jackets and how to pair them with other clothing items:
- Classic Biker Jacket: This style of leather jacket is characterized by its fitted silhouette, metal hardware, and quilted padding. Pair it with distressed denim and a graphic t-shirt for a rugged, rock-inspired look.
- Aviator Jacket: The aviator jacket features a longer length, epaulets, and a more streamlined design. It’s perfect for dressing up a casual outfit, such as a pair of dark-washed jeans and a button-down shirt.
- Trucker Jacket: This style of leather jacket is characterized by its shorter length, snap closures, and multiple pockets. It’s great for adding a laid-back touch to a pair of shorts and a graphic t-shirt.

Shoes: Completing the Look
Shoes can make or break an outfit, and when it comes to leather jackets, the right footwear can elevate your style. Here are a few essential options to consider:
-
Boots: Chelsea boots, ankle boots, or combat boots are all great options for adding a touch of ruggedness to your outfit.
-
Loafers: Slip-on loafers or lace-up loafers can add a touch of sophistication to your look, especially when paired with dress pants.
-
Sneakers: Converse, Vans, or Adidas sneakers can add a casual touch to your outfit, perfect for a relaxed evening out.

Layering 101
One of the most common mistakes men make when wearing a leather jacket is layering it over a bulked-up outfit. This can result in a look that’s more chunky than chic. To avoid this, focus on layering a slim-fit shirt or a lightweight sweater under the jacket. This will create a streamlined silhouette that accentuates the jacket’s sleek lines.
When layering, it’s also essential to consider the texture and weight of the fabrics. For example, a cotton or linen shirt will provide a nice contrast to the smooth leather of the jacket, while a wool or fleece sweater will add a cozy touch.

How do I choose the right leather jacket for me?
Selecting the perfect leather jacket depends on your personal style, body type, and intended use. Consider factors like fit (slim, classic, oversized), collar style (stand-up, notch, shearling), length (cropped, waist-length, long), and leather type (lambskin, cowhide, suede). Experiment with different styles and colors to find what complements your wardrobe and personality best. Don’t be afraid to try something new!

What if my leather jacket feels too stiff or uncomfortable?
If your leather jacket feels stiff or uncomfortable, it may need to be broken in. Wear it around the house for short periods, gradually increasing the time. Avoid wearing it for extended periods initially to prevent discomfort. You can also try using a leather conditioner to soften the leather and make it more pliable.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for proper care and maintenance.
How much does a good quality leather jacket cost?
The cost of a good quality leather jacket can vary widely depending on the type of leather, brand, craftsmanship, and features. Expect to spend anywhere from $300 to $1,000 or more for a high-quality jacket. Consider your budget and prioritize investing in a durable, well-made jacket that will last for years to come.
